Police in Karnataka have reiterated calls to individuals to make use of on-line providers for doc verification course of. The southern state’s high cop, director-general Praveen Sood, Wednesday stated the intention is to chop footfalls in police stations by no less than three million.
“A really helpful citizen-centric initiative of the Police Laptop Wing of Karnataka State Police. We intention to eliminate about 3 million avoidable footfalls to the police places of work,” he tweeted. He additionally shared an in depth how-to video on getting paperwork verified with out visiting a police station – one thing that may save each side money and time.
Earlier Sood had stated the police wouldn’t take greater than 21 days to confirm paperwork.
“In the event you do not obtain a reply inside 21 days you could have a proper to fulfill SP/CP bodily. Our processes are 100% on-line in any other case…” he tweeted.
Police in Karnataka launched this service in July after they noticed excessive footfalls for doc verification and misplaced doc studies.
